Jogging routes around Wantij are characterized by a unique tidal landscape at the confluence of several rivers, featuring reedlands, willow woodlands, and marshy forests. The region is actively developing a "blue-green corridor" along the Wantij river, integrating natural and urban spaces. Wantijpark, an English-style city park, offers winding paths through old trees and green areas. The area provides a mix of urban green spaces and proximity to the Biesbosch National Park, offering diverse running environments.

Wantij offers a wide selection of running routes, with over 700 options available. These range from short, easy loops to more challenging long-distance trails, catering to various fitness levels and preferences.
The running trails in Wantij feature a diverse terrain. You'll find paths through the unique tidal landscape with reedlands and willow woodlands, as well as smoothly designed paths in urban green spaces like Wantijpark. The routes generally have minimal elevation changes, making them suitable for comfortable running.
Yes, Wantij has many easy running routes perfect for beginners or a relaxed jog. For instance, the Vijver Wantijpark loop from Dordrecht is a moderate 4.5-mile (7.2 km) trail through the serene Wantijpark, offering a pleasant and accessible experience.
Absolutely. For those seeking a longer and more challenging run, routes like the Living Room Café Fluitekruid – Oosthaven loop from Dordrecht Stadspolders offer a difficult 12.9-mile (20.8 km) path, exploring a wider area that connects urban sections with natural riverine landscapes.
While running in Wantij, you can enjoy pleasant views of the water and marina along the Wantij river. Wantijpark itself features beautiful old trees and an animal pasture. You might also spot various bird species due to the area's rich biodiversity. Nearby attractions include the Wantij Bridges and the historic Water Tower Villa Augustus Dordrecht.
Yes, many of the running routes in Wantij are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. A popular example is the Wantijdijk Cycle Path – Brick Ruins, Wantijpark loop from Dordrecht, which offers scenic views along the Wantijdijk and through Wantijpark.
Wantij is well-suited for family-friendly running, especially within Wantijpark. The park's winding paths and serene environment provide a safe and enjoyable setting for all ages. The planned 10-kilometer path linking Wantij to the Nieuwe Dordtse Biesbosch will also offer smooth surfaces ideal for families.
